If you're planning to travel from Canterbury to Old Street, we're here to help!
On average, the train journey from Canterbury to Old Street takes around 2 hours 17 minutes. There are normally 22 trains per day travelling from Canterbury to Old Street.
You'll have to make 2 changes on your journey to Old Street, as there are no direct trains.
Trains on this route are operated by Southeastern and Thameslink.
